In July 2025, cryptocurrency ETFs, such as those based on Bitcoin and Ethereum, achieved record results, collecting $12.8 billion in inflows.
Record Inflows for Crypto ETFs
Senior ETF analyst at Bloomberg Intelligence, Erik Balchunas, reported that in July 2025, Bitcoin and Ethereum ETFs raised an unprecedented $12.8 billion. This is the best month since their launch, with daily inflows averaging around $600 million, which is double the average.
